发包服务器配什么设备 (发包服务器配置指南:为项目成功提供高效的发包服务器)

发包服务器配置指南:为项目成功提供高效的发包服务器

发包服务器是在软件开发过程中不可或缺的一环,它扮演着将代码从开发环境部署到生产环境的关键角色。为了确保项目的成功推进和高效运行,正确配置发包服务器是至关重要的。

在选择发包服务器的设备时,有几个关键因素需要考虑:

1. 性能和资源:发包服务器需要具备足够的性能和资源,以便处理大量的代码和文件。这包括处理器、内存、存储等方面的要求。根据项目规模和预计的负载量,确定所需的硬件配置。

2. 网络连接:发包服务器需要具备快速稳定的网络连接,以确保代码的快速传输和部署。选择一个可靠的互联网服务提供商,并确保服务器与开发者的工作站之间的网络连接质量良好。

3. 操作系统:选择适合项目需要的操作系统。通常情况下,Linux是一个常见的选择,因为它稳定、可靠,并且支持广泛的开发工具和技术。根据项目的特定要求,选择合适的Linux发行版。

4. 部署工具:选择适合的部署工具,以方便代码的传输和部署。常见的部署工具包括Git、Jenkins、Docker等。根据项目的需求和开发团队的偏好,选择最适合的工具。

5. 安全性:确保发包服务器的安全性是至关重要的。采取必要的安全措施,如使用防火墙、定期更新系统补丁、限制对服务器的访问等,以保护代码的安全和项目的机密性。

6. 监控和日志记录:配置监控和日志记录系统,以便及时发现和解决潜在的问题。这样可以确保项目的稳定性和可靠性,并提供及时的故障排除。

根据上述因素,一个典型的发包服务器配置可能包括:

1. 一台高性能的服务器,具备足够的处理能力和存储空间,以满足项目的需求。

2. 一个稳定且高速的互联网连接,以确保代码的快速传输和部署。

3. 选择一个适合项目需求的Linux发行版,如Ubuntu、CentOS等。

4. 配置一个适用的部署工具,如Git或Jenkins,以方便代码的传输和部署。

5. 加强服务器的安全性,通过使用防火墙、更新系统补丁、限制访问等措施来保护代码的安全。

6. 配置监控和日志记录系统,以及时发现和解决潜在的问题。

总之,正确配置发包服务器是确保项目成功进行的关键步骤之一。通过考虑性能和资源、网络连接、操作系统、部署工具、安全性以及监控和日志记录等因素,可以为项目提供一个高效、稳定且安全的发包服务器。

© 版权声明
THE END
喜欢就支持一下吧
点赞10 分享
评论 抢沙发
头像
欢迎您留下宝贵的见解!
提交
头像

昵称

取消
昵称表情代码图片

    暂无评论内容